Interactions Integrated Skills is the only fully integrated four-skills ESL/ELT series on the market that prepares students for academic content.Derived from the first three levels of the popular Interactions Mosaic 4th Edition, Interactions Integrated Skills is theme-based and combines communicative activities with skill-building exercises in listening, speaking, reading, writing, plus grammar to boost students' academic success.FEATURES: - Video news broadcasts immerse students in authentic language with scaffolding to reinforce skill building and expand content-based chapter themes.
- User-friendly instructions, complete scope and sequence, and consistent chapter structure offer flexibility in lesson planning.
- Placement tests and chapter quizzes are included in each Instructor's Manual.
- The audio program includes the listening activities and the reading selection.
- Tapescripts for the audio program for each level are included in the last section of each Student Book.
Interactions Access Integrated SkillsBeginning to High-BeginningChapter themes include shopping and e-commerce, friends and family, men and women, work and lifestyles, food and nutrition, and great destinations.Interactions 1 Integrated SkillsHigh-Beginning to Low-IntermediateChapter themes include school life around the world, experiencing nature, home, cultures of the world, entertainment and the media, social life, customs, celebrations, and science and technology.Interactions 2 Integrated SkillsLow-Intermediate to IntermediateChapter themes include business and money, jobs and professions, lifestyles around the world, tastes and preferences, new frontiers, medicine, myths and magic, and liberty and justice.
This assessment CD is designed to accompany the high intermediate level student book.

After teaching EFL in Korea and Greece, Pam Hartmann settled in California. She has taught ESOL at UCLA Extension, USC, Santa Monica college and West Los Angeles College. She currently teaches in the college Preparatory Program at Evan Community Adult School and writes textbooks in every spare moment. She is the author of Clues to Culture, and co-author of Tense situations, Get It? Got It!, Interactions Access Reading/Writing and Interactions I & II Reading. Cheryl Pavlik has more than twenty-five years of experience in the area of teaching English to Speakers of Other Languages. She has lived in many countries, including Mexico, Thailand, Singapore, Iran and Oman.
